TeamDynamix, a US-based SaaS provider of ITSM, automation, and AI software, extended its Azure-based platform with AI capabilities to automate routine service requests and scale support without adding complexity or cost. The company embedded AI agents into its no-code ITSM and ESM platform, using Azure OpenAI, Azure AI Search, Azure Machine Learning, Azure Cosmos DB, and Azure Kubernetes Service to ground responses in customer data and manage agent workloads at scale.

TeamDynamix built agent-led workflows on Azure. Azure OpenAI in Foundry Models interprets requests and generates responses, Azure AI Search and Azure Cosmos DB provide retrieval-augmented generation grounded in customer data, Azure Machine Learning classifies and routes tickets, and Azure Kubernetes Service runs the agent workloads in production.
